void |
DefaultLdapRoleMapperConfiguration.addLdapMapping(String ldapGroup,
List<String> roles) |
|
void |
LdapRoleMapperConfiguration.addLdapMapping(String ldapGroup,
List<String> roles) |
add mapping ldap group to redback roles
|
protected String |
DefaultLdapRoleMapper.findGroupName(String role) |
|
List<LdapGroup> |
DefaultLdapRoleMapper.getAllGroupObjects(DirContext context) |
|
List<LdapGroup> |
LdapRoleMapper.getAllGroupObjects(DirContext context) |
Read all groups from LDAP and return the list of group objects.
|
List<String> |
DefaultLdapRoleMapper.getAllGroups(DirContext context) |
|
List<String> |
LdapRoleMapper.getAllGroups(DirContext context) |
read all groups from ldap
|
List<String> |
DefaultLdapRoleMapper.getAllRoles(DirContext context) |
|
List<String> |
LdapRoleMapper.getAllRoles(DirContext context) |
read all ldap groups then map to corresponding role (if no mapping found group is ignored)
|
LdapGroup |
DefaultLdapRoleMapper.getGroupForName(DirContext context,
String groupName) |
|
LdapGroup |
LdapRoleMapper.getGroupForName(DirContext context,
String groupName) |
|
List<LdapGroup> |
DefaultLdapRoleMapper.getGroupObjects(String username,
DirContext context) |
|
List<LdapGroup> |
LdapRoleMapper.getGroupObjects(String username,
DirContext context) |
|
List<String> |
DefaultLdapRoleMapper.getGroups(String username,
DirContext context) |
|
List<String> |
LdapRoleMapper.getGroups(String username,
DirContext context) |
|
List<String> |
DefaultLdapRoleMapper.getGroupsMember(String group,
DirContext context) |
|
List<String> |
LdapRoleMapper.getGroupsMember(String group,
DirContext context) |
|
Collection<String> |
DefaultLdapRoleMapperConfiguration.getLdapGroupMapping(String groupName) |
|
Collection<String> |
LdapRoleMapperConfiguration.getLdapGroupMapping(String groupName) |
Returns the mapping for the given group
|
Map<String,Collection<String>> |
LdapRoleMapperConfiguration.getLdapGroupMappings() |
|
List<String> |
DefaultLdapRoleMapper.getRoles(String username,
DirContext context,
Collection<String> realRoles) |
|
List<String> |
LdapRoleMapper.getRoles(String username,
DirContext context,
Collection<String> realRoles) |
|
boolean |
DefaultLdapRoleMapper.hasRole(DirContext context,
String roleName) |
|
boolean |
LdapRoleMapper.hasRole(DirContext context,
String role) |
|
void |
DefaultLdapRoleMapper.removeAllRoles(DirContext context) |
|
void |
LdapRoleMapper.removeAllRoles(DirContext context) |
|
void |
LdapRoleMapperConfiguration.removeLdapMapping(String group) |
remove a mapping
|
void |
DefaultLdapRoleMapper.removeRole(String roleName,
DirContext context) |
|
void |
LdapRoleMapper.removeRole(String roleName,
DirContext context) |
|
boolean |
DefaultLdapRoleMapper.removeUserRole(String roleName,
String username,
DirContext context) |
|
boolean |
LdapRoleMapper.removeUserRole(String roleName,
String username,
DirContext context) |
|
boolean |
DefaultLdapRoleMapper.saveRole(String roleName,
DirContext context) |
|
boolean |
LdapRoleMapper.saveRole(String roleName,
DirContext context) |
will save a ldap group corresponding to the mapping.
|
boolean |
DefaultLdapRoleMapper.saveUserRole(String roleName,
String username,
DirContext context) |
|
boolean |
LdapRoleMapper.saveUserRole(String roleName,
String username,
DirContext context) |
associate role to user in ldap
|
void |
DefaultLdapRoleMapperConfiguration.setLdapGroupMappings(Map<String,List<String>> mappings) |
|
void |
LdapRoleMapperConfiguration.setLdapGroupMappings(Map<String,List<String>> mappings) |
|
void |
DefaultLdapRoleMapperConfiguration.updateLdapMapping(String ldapGroup,
List<String> roles) |
|
void |
LdapRoleMapperConfiguration.updateLdapMapping(String ldapGroup,
List<String> roles) |
update an existing mapping
|